You are viewing an old version of this page. View the current version.

Compare with Current View Page History

« Previous Version 47 Next »

Legend

Icon

Description

(minus)

Open

(lightbulb)

In progress

(tick)

Complete

Guidelines

While working on any item in the list below the corresponding page will be added under Architecture and Design section, strictly in the same order as it is listed here.

Roadmap 2008

DelftShell Framework
  • 1. Gui
    • (minus) Layout
    • (minus) Views
      • (minus) Project Explorer
      • (minus) Data View
      • (minus) Tasks View
      • (minus) Maps View
      • (minus) Task Designer
      • (minus) Log Window
    • (minus) Plug-in Architecture (Mono.AddIns?)
    • (minus) Configuration / Construction (Spring.Net, Castle)
    • (minus) Command pattern with Redo / Undo (lightbulb)
    • (minus) MVC / MVP pattern implementation
    • (minus) Automatic download of updates
    • (minus) Inter-computer communication (send/receive grid, time series, etc.)
    • (minus) Internationalization
  • 2. IO / File Formats
    • (minus) DelftShell project file format (DB + NetCDF and XML) (lightbulb)
    • (minus) Model file formats (current / future)
  • 3. Gis
    • (minus) Interfaces (IMap, IMapLayer, IMapControl)
    • (minus) OGC implementation (Geometry, Feature, Projection ...)
    • (minus) Custom MapControl implementation (lightbulb)
    • (minus) MapControl implementation using ArcGIS
    • (minus) Storage for GIS data
  • 4. Common Data Types (data type + editor)
    • (minus) Parameters (scalar)
    • (minus) Schematizations (lightbulb)
      • (minus) Network (graph, boundaries, structures, cross-sections ...)
      • (minus) Unstructured (mesh, boundaries ...)
    • (minus) Time Series (lightbulb)
    • (minus) Grid Coverage (longitudinal profiles, 2d/3d fields ...)
    • (minus) Multi-dimensional data
  • 5. Common Controls (Windows.Forms)
    • (minus) XY Charts (NPlot, Dundas)
    • (minus) MapControl (lightbulb)
    • (minus) Data grid (XtraGrid)
    • (minus) Pivot data grid (XtraPivotGrid)
    • (minus) Tree view (XtraTree)
  • 6. Migrate to the latest version of tools (probably Q4, 2008)
    • (minus) MSVS 2008 (WPF, WWF), wait until release of:
      • (minus) Intel Fortran for VS2008
      • (minus) ReSharper for VS2008
Delft3D/SOBEK engines
  • 1. File standard
    • (minus) Migrate to open file standards (CF/OGC/RDF)
    • (minus) Reduce number of model file formats
  • 2. Model communication
    • (minus) Reevaluate implementation of model communication
    • (minus) Advice on future implementations of model communication layers
    • (minus) Reimplement model communication
Model Plugins
  • 1. SOBEK
    • SOBEK 1DFLOW (Hydrodynamics)
      • (minus) Model parameters
      • (minus) Network schematization editor (MapControl) (lightbulb)
      • (minus) Cross-section
      • (minus) Structure editor(s)
      • (minus) Boundary condition editor (time series, tables)
      • (minus) Initial condition editor (along the network)
      • (minus) Results visualization (with animation)
      • (minus) Model data files reading/writing
      • (minus) Import tool for existing files (sufhyd)
    • SOBEK 2DFLOW (Hydrodynamics)
      • (minus) Model parameters
      • (minus) 2D Schematization editor (rectilinear grid, MapControl)
      • (minus) Initial condition editor, 2D fields
      • (minus) Boundary condition editor (time series, tables)
      • (minus) Results visualization, 2D fieds (with animation)
    • SOBEK RR (Hydrology)
      • (minus) Model parameters (lightbulb)
      • (minus) Results visualization (with animation)
      • (minus) Time series editor for input / output (lightbulb)
      • (minus) Catchment / stations / routing editor
      • (minus) Model data files reading/writing (lightbulb)
      • (minus) Import tool for existing files (sufhyd)
    • Product-line specific configurations and options:
      • (minus) SOBEK-Rural
      • (minus) SOBEK-Urban
      • (minus) SOBEK-River
    • Prototype of other modules / models integration
      • (minus) SOBEK 1DWAQ / 2DWAQ / EM (Water Quality)
      • (minus) SOBEK 1DMOR (Morphology)
  • 2. Delft3D
    • (minus) Delft3D Flow
  • 3. HABITAT 2.1
    • (minus) Dynamic input / output (time-dependent)
    • (minus) Upgrade to new in-memory PCRaster
  • 4. Verkenner
    • (minus) Integrated version of Delta Verkenner, PlanningKit

Roadmap modular code

No files shared here yet.
  • No labels